Description

Our Commodity Markets and Finance team provides risk management, lending and financing, and physical execution and logistics services across the energy, metals and agricultural sectors globally.

The division also offers commodity-based index products to institutional investors.


The Commodity Client Coverage team provides the marketing, structuring and pricing of hedging solutions for the commodities markets as well as support the prospecting of, and ongoing relationship management with, clients.


In this team, your role will be:

  • To manage direct contact with different markets and products within a range of commodities including agriculture, metals, energy, and currencies to name a few.
  • Provide sales coverage in the EMEA region within Macquarie's developed commodity business.
  • Pricing commodity trading strategies as well as executing and booking subsequent trades.
  • Develop a strong market knowledge of commodity markets in order to support and grow the clientbase.
  • Interact with internal colleagues including traders, credit, legal and risk in order to ensure efficient flow of the business.
  • Work and grow as a professional in line with the Macquarie ethos of Opportunity, Accountability and Integrity.
To be successful in this role, you will bring to this role:

  • minimum of a Bachelor's degree in a relevant field such as Mathematics, Economics, or related quantitative discipline
  • Understanding and interest of financial markets
  • Interest/experience in commodities is a plus
  • Analytical and creative mindset
  • Resilience, persistence and a cando attitude
  • Proficiency in English is essential, German is desired but not essential.

Macquarie is a global financial group providing clients with asset management, retail and business banking, wealth management, leasing and asset financing, market access, commodity trading, renewables development, specialist advisory, capital raising and principal investment.
